Lahore Qalandars vs Peshawar Zalmi: Preview and Prediction

й
Lahore Qalandars will walk into the Sunday game as favorites

Lahore Qalandars will be bidding to record their second consecutive win in the Pakistan Super League 2023 when they will go one-on-one against Peshawar Zalmi. The 15th match of the competition will be played at the Gaddafi Stadium in Lahore. 

Playing under the leadership of Shaheen Shah Afridi, Lahore Qalandars are enjoying a terrific ride in PSL 2023. They have two wins to their name from three league games. Bowling has been the key for the team as in two of three games, Lahore restricted the opposition to scores of 174 and 135 runs, respectively. Meanwhile, the batters have also done well and equally contributed to the team’s success by scoring over 170 runs in two games.

As far as Peshawar Zalmi is concerned, they are slightly lagging in the tournament. The team needs to find a way to make a comeback after losing two out of four games. The team has a stunning batting line-up, including the likes of Babar Azam, Mohammad Haris, Tom Kohler-Cadmore, and others. However, they are yet to showcase their full potential with the bat. 

What has happened so far?

Lahore Qalandars are currently occupying third place in the points table with two wins to their name from three league games. They started the tournament with a one-run victory over Multan Sultans, only to lose the next game against Karachi Kings by 67 runs. It was a poor batting show by Qalandars as they collapsed at 118 runs while chasing 186 runs against Karachi.

However, the defending champion did not take much time to make a comeback to the winning ways. They hammered Quetta Gladiators in their last game in a stunning fashion to score a big win by 63 runs. Batters deserve all the credit for the win as they hammered 198 runs in 20 overs.

Coming to Peshawar Zalmi, they are fourth in the points table with four points from two wins and as many losses. The team has been winning every alternate match and thus needs to work on its consistency. 

They are coming into the Sunday game after scoring a defeat against Islamabad United. Zalmi ended up with only 156 runs in 20 overs and it was an easy target for the United as they reached the finishing line in 14.5 overs only. 

Head to Head Record

Lahore Qalandars and Peshawar Zalmi have faced each other a total of 15 times in the history of the tournament so far. Peshawar Zalmi is leading the head-to-head records with a total of nine wins to their name, while the remaining six games saw Qalandars emerging as the winners. 

In the 2022 season, both teams equalled the score by winning a game apiece against each other. 

Key Players

Shaheen Afridi (Lahore Qalandars)

The seamer Shaheen Afridi is doing wonders in the T20 Championship as he has played a major role in Lahore Qalandars’ fine run. The youngster has featured in three matches so far and has picked a total of five wickets at an average of 17.60. 

He was the man of the match in Lahore’s last game against Quetta Gladiators, with three wickets under his belt at an economy rate of 5.5. 

Babar Azam (Peshawar Zalmi)

The skipper Babar Azam will be the most crucial player for Peshawar Zalmi on Sunday during their encounter against Lahore Qalandars. He is currently the top run-getter for the team and third overall in the esteemed list with 171 runs to his name in four games. 

Zalmi lost its last game against Islamabad United by six wickets but Babar Azam made headlines with his knock of 75 runs off just 58 balls.
